Solar-Powered Rooftop Options
In what ways can property owners successfully utilize solar energy while upgrading their roofing installations? Solar-integrated roofing solutions offer a compelling answer. These cutting-edge systems blend standard roofing products with photovoltaic innovations, allowing homeowners to generate electricity without compromising aesthetic appeal. Through the integration of photovoltaic shingles or tiles, property owners can smoothly blend electricity production into their roofing systems, optimizing power performance while preserving the structural character of their properties.
These solutions not only reduce dependency on fossil fuels but also cut utility costs. In addition, advancements in solar technology have created more durable, weather-resistant materials that can withstand harsh conditions, ensuring longevity. As energy needs grow, solar-integrated roofs offer an efficient, sustainable alternative that matches modern ecological targets. This dual functionality increases home value and advances environmental stewardship, positioning homeowners as proactive participants in the renewable energy movement. Ultimately, this innovative approach transforms traditional roofing into an essential component of energy sustainability.

Sustainable Product Material Options
As property owners continue to focus on eco-conscious choices, various eco-friendly roofing materials have appeared as feasible choices. From these choices, reclaimed wood presents a rustic aesthetic while minimizing waste, making it a popular choice. Metal roofing, notably made from recycled materials, features extended lifespan and recycling potential, considerably minimizing environmental impact. In addition, natural slate and clay tiles deliver durability and energy efficiency, often obtained via sustainable practices. Green roofs, which integrate vegetation, enhance insulation and encourage biodiversity. Moreover, synthetic materials produced from recycled content can replicate traditional roofing styles while being less heavy and stronger. These sustainable options not only address the critical requirement for eco-friendly construction but also meet the aesthetic and functional needs of modern homes.
Eco-Friendly Roof Systems
Given the rising focus on environmental responsibility, energy-efficient roofing solutions have become more essential for homeowners looking to reduce their carbon footprint. These cutting-edge roofing materials, such as cool roofs, green roofs, and solar shingles, deliver notable energy savings by reflecting sunlight and strengthening insulation. Cool roofs, coated with reflective materials, can reduce rooftop temperatures, reducing the need for air conditioning. Green roofs, which integrate vegetation, not only offer natural insulation but also improve urban biodiversity. In addition, solar shingles combine photovoltaic technology into traditional roofing, allowing homeowners to generate renewable energy. By embracing these eco-friendly solutions, homeowners can contribute to environmental conservation while realizing lower energy bills and increased property value. Energy-efficient roofing constitutes a crucial step toward a sustainable future.

Energy-Efficient Roof Coatings
While traditional roofing materials often absorb heat, energy-efficient roof coatings, commonly referred to as cool roof technologies, reflect a considerable portion of sunlight and reduce heat retention. These coatings are usually composed of reflective pigments and specialized polymers that improve their thermal performance. By decreasing heat transfer, energy-efficient roof coatings can reduce indoor temperatures, resulting in decreased reliance on air conditioning systems. This not only promotes energy savings but also results in reduced greenhouse gas emissions. Additionally, these coatings can increase the lifespan of roofing materials by safeguarding them from UV damage and weathering. All in all, energy-efficient roof coatings represent a sustainable solution that benefits both property owners and the environment, making them an increasingly popular choice in modern roofing practices.
Heat-Reflective Rooftop Materials
Cool roof technologies, commonly represented by reflective roofing materials, serve a vital function in improving energy efficiency within structures. These products are engineered to deflect a substantial amount of solar radiation from the building, minimizing heat intake and decreasing interior temperatures. By employing reflective coatings, membranes, or shingles, property owners can decrease their reliance on air conditioning systems, leading to substantial energy savings. Additionally, these roofs contribute to mitigating urban heat island effects, promoting a cooler environment in densely populated areas. Accessible in diverse shades and textures, reflective roofing options can be architecturally appealing while supplying performance benefits. As awareness of climate change grows, the adoption of reflective roofing materials is increasingly recognized as a sustainable choice for modern construction practices.
Environmental Roofing Solutions
Building on the advancements in reflective roofing materials, green roof solutions have emerged as another innovative approach to advancing urban sustainability. These systems, which incorporate vegetation and soil on rooftops, offer numerous environmental benefits. By absorbing rainwater, they alleviate urban flooding and reduce heat island effects, thereby lowering surrounding temperatures. Moreover, green roofs improve air quality by filtering pollutants and producing oxygen. They also enhance building insulation, contributing to energy efficiency and reducing heating and cooling costs. With diverse plant options, including native species, green roofs encourage biodiversity in urban settings. As cities continue to expand, green roof solutions represent a crucial strategy for integrating nature into urban infrastructure, fostering healthier and more resilient communities.
Man-Made Roofing Materials
Why are synthetic roofing materials an attractive option for modern construction? These innovative materials present a fusion of resilience, aesthetic charm, and value. Consisting of different polymers and composites, synthetic roofing options replicate classic materials like slate or wood while simultaneously supplying superior performance attributes. They are featherweight, which streamlines installation and minimizes structural load on edifices.
Moreover, synthetic choices typically provide outstanding resistance to weather factors, including UV rays, moisture, and extreme temperatures, providing long-lasting performance and minimal maintenance needs. Many materials also offer warranties that indicate their durability and dependability.
Concerning environmental impact, synthetic roofing materials can be manufactured with recycled content, supporting sustainability efforts within the construction industry. Their versatility permits learn about this a variety of styles and colors, catering to diverse architectural designs. Overall, synthetic roofing products offer an attractive alternative for homeowners and builders pursuing modern solutions.
Professional Implementation Techniques
A number of advanced installation approaches have surfaced in the roofing industry, substantially improving the productivity and quality of the process. One significant method is the use of prefabricated roofing systems, which allow for faster assembly on-site and reduce material waste. In addition, modular roofing panels facilitate simpler handling and installation, leading to considerable time savings.
A further innovative method entails the application of advanced adhesive technologies, which remove the need for mechanical fasteners in specific roofing applications, consequently streamlining the installation process. The use of drones for site inspections and measurements has also become popular, offering accurate data and enhancing safety during the installation phase.
Furthermore, training programs for roofing professionals now prioritize precision techniques, such as appropriate flashing installation and thermal imaging assessments, to provide lasting results. These advanced installation approaches result in improved overall roof quality and longevity, demonstrating the industry's commitment to continuous improvement.
Smart Roofing Technology and Systems
Advanced roofing systems and technology are transforming the way buildings handle energy and environmental conditions. These innovative solutions combine sensors, automation, and sophisticated materials to optimize roof performance. Featuring real-time monitoring capabilities, smart roofs can track temperature, humidity, and energy consumption, facilitating efficient management of heating and cooling systems.
Additionally, many smart roofs incorporate reflective or green materials that boost energy efficiency by minimizing heat absorption and promoting insulation. Various systems even incorporate solar panels that provide renewable energy, further advancing sustainability efforts.
Additionally, sophisticated smart roofing innovations can advise building managers regarding potential complications, such as leaks or structural weaknesses, allowing for timely maintenance. As urban environments increasingly confront climate challenges, these innovations not only strengthen building resilience but also lead to a reduction in overall carbon footprints, making them an essential component of modern architectural practices.

How Long Do Modern Roofing Materials Typically Last?
The average lifespan of current roofing materials fluctuates substantially, commonly varying between 15 to 50 years. Asphalt shingle roofs endure roughly 20 years, while metal roofs can persist up to 50 years with proper installation and maintenance.
